English actress (born 1997)
Sophie Simnett (born 5 December 1997)
[1] is an English actress, known for her roles as Skye Hart on the
Disney Channel musical series
The Lodge and Samaira Dean on the
Netflix drama series
Daybreak .
Early life
Simnett was born in
Hammersmith ,
West London .
[2] At the age of seven, she began taking various film and acting courses, and was educated at
Putney High School .

Career
Simnett made her professional acting debut in Footsteps of Angels , a 2014 short film. She then appeared in the 2016 film Mum's List , as the younger version of Kate.
[5]
[6] On her eighteenth birthday, she was cast in the role of Skye Hart on the
Disney Channel musical drama series
The Lodge after thirteen auditions.
[7]
[8] She starred in The Lodge from 2016 to 2017, and was featured on two accompanying soundtracks for the series.
[9]
[10] Simnett also acted as a story consultant for the series.
[11] In 2018, she starred in the Christmas comedy film Surviving Christmas with the Relatives as Bee.
[12]
[13] In 2019, Simnett starred in the
Netflix drama series
Daybreak as Samaira Dean.
[14]
[15] She later portrayed the role of Red in the 2021 film
Twist .
